A Patch Installation
This chapter describes the patch installation process, including essential preparations and
precautions.
A.1 Precautions
This document describes how to use the U2000 to install patches. This document uses the
ATN 910C running V300R003C00SPC200 as an example. The installation procedures of
other device models and versions are the same.
Before loading the patch on an NE, verify that there are no current alarms on the NE. If there
are current alarms on the NE, handle the alarms first.
